Individual Identity and Band Dynamics
Each original One Direction member brought unique musical influences and stage presence, shaping the band’s pop-rock identity. Niall Horan’s Irish roots and acoustic inclination contrasted with Zayn Malik’s soulful vocal style, which broadened their international appeal.
Liam Payne’s technical delivery and Louis Tomlinson’s rock-infused edge reinforced the group’s versatile sound. Harry Styles emerged as a visual and stylistic focal point, helping the band stand out in a crowded market and later driving strong solo momentum.
Career Trajectory and Milestones
After forming in 2010, the group released five studio albums and headlined world tours, establishing a commercial footprint that influenced streaming-era pop strategies. Each member contributed distinct songwriting input, and individual side projects expanded their artistic portfolios.
Zayn Malik’s departure in 2015 marked a turning point, prompting the remaining members to refine their sound before entering a prolonged hiatus. This transition allowed each artist to pursue solo endeavors while preserving the collective legacy through catalog management and brand alignment.
Solo Projects and Artistic Evolution
Niall Horan leaned into folk-pop sensibilities, while Liam Payne experimented with dance and urban collaborations, reflecting varied risk appetites. Harry Styles embraced retro aesthetics and critical acclaim, demonstrating how personal branding could flourish beyond the band structure.
Louis Tomlinson focused on radio-friendly pop and mentorship roles, balancing music with judging duties. Zayn Malik pursued moodier R&B textures, underscoring how divergent creative directions coexisted under the shared origin story.

Why did Zayn Malik leave One Direction, and how did it affect the group?
Zayn Malik left the group in March 2015, citing a desire to return to a normal life and focus on his mental health. His departure shifted the band’s dynamic and musical direction, leading the remaining members to regroup, continue as a four-piece, and later move toward individual projects.
